2-2. Calibration Adjustment of A/D Converter and Video Coder
2-2-1. Preparation for adjustment
1. Set [RGB MODE] of the Custom Setup menu in the service mode to [Other]. 2. Set the [Cal Mode] of the AD Converter in the service mode to [ON].
2-2-3. Component input adjustment
1. Input All white 90 IRE signal of 1080/60i to the component input terminal. 2. Select YUV Calibration from the AD Converter menu. 3. Adjust the Sub Contrast (YUV) and then, adjust the detection values of G to the set value. Detection set value: 230 ± 3 4. Set the component input signal to All gray 20 IRE signal of 1080/60i . 5. Adjust the Sub Bright (YUV) and then, adjust the detection values of G to the set value. Detection set value: 51 ± 3 6. Adjust the CB Offset (YUV) and then, adjust so that the detection value of B is the same as G value. 7. Adjust the CR Offset (YUV) and then, adjust so that the detection value of R is the same as G value. 8. Repeat step 5 to 7 until the detection set value in step 5 above is obtained. 9. Repeat step 3 to 8 until the detection set value in steps 3 and 5 above are obtained.
2-2-2. RGB input adjustment
1. Input All white 90 IRE signal of VGA (640x480/60Hz) to the RGB input terminal. 2. Select RGB Calibration from the AD Converter menu then, Adjust the R and B gain in the menu and balance so that the detection values of R and B is approximate to the detection value of G. 3. Adjust the Sub Contrast (RGB) and then, adjust the detection values of R, G, and B to the set value. Detection set value: 230 ± 3 4. Set the RGB input signal to All gray 20 IRE signal of VGA (640x480/ 60Hz). 5. Adjust the RGB Bias and then, adjust the detection values of R, G, and B to the set value. Detection set value: 51 ± 3 6. Repeat step 1 to 5 described above until the detection set value is obtained.
